Doppler Ultrasound History - Ultrasound-History@OBGYN.net is very fortunate to have papers and communications of Donald W. Baker donated to this polybiography site. Don Baker was a central figure in the invention and production of the first commercial medical Doppler instruments for the noninvasive study of blood flow and motion in the living body. This work constitutes a distinguished career of over 50 years.

Hysterosonography
Protocol - S.
Durbin, RDMS
This procedure is useful in any case where
better endometrial detail will be helpful. For example, to
distinguish dysfunctional uterine bleeding from patients
with myomas or polyps, thus dismissing or allowing
appropriate surgical intervention. Sonohysterography is
also useful in women on Tamoxifen therapy, especially if
they have a history of vaginal bleeding.
